您好!您提到的问题是关于ASP.NET的内容页面如何访问主页面元素。ASP.NET是一种用于构建Web应用程序的Microsoft技术,它提供了一种方法来创建动态网站,并且可以轻松地与主页面元素进行交互。
ASP.NET的内容页面是一种特殊类型的页面,它可以包含一些特殊的控件和元素,这些元素可以与主页面上的元素进行交互。要实现这一点,您可以使用ASP.NET的MasterPage类,它可以让您轻松地在多个页面上重用相同的布局和元素。
在ASP.NET中,您可以使用ContentPlaceHolder控件来定义主页面上的内容区域,然后在内容页面中使用Content控件来填充这些区域。这样,您就可以在内容页面中访问主页面上的元素,并且可以将内容页面中的数据绑定到主页面上的元素中。
例如,您可以在主页面上定义一个ContentPlaceHolder控件,如下所示:
<asp:ContentPlaceHolder ID="HeadContent" runat="server">
</asp:ContentPlaceHolder>
然后,在内容页面中,您可以使用Content控件来填充这个区域,如下所示:
<asp:Content ID="Content1" ContentPlaceHolderID="HeadContent" runat="server">
<h1>My Content Page</h1>
</asp:Content>
这样,当您访问内容页面时,您将看到主页面上的元素以及内容页面中的数据。
总之,ASP.NET提供了一种方法来让您轻松地在内容页面中访问主页面元素,并且可以让您创建动态、可交互的Web应用程序。
领取专属 10元无门槛券
手把手带您无忧上云